Vatican City State (Holy See) is located not far from Tiber River in Rome. The state's territory is the smallest in the world with an area of nearly 44 hectares. Vatican Hill lies between Monte Mario and the Janiculum and in the 1st century B.C. it was the site of Caligula’s circuls where Nero had hundreds of Christians martyred some years later. Originally, the official residence of the bishops of Rome was not the Vatican, but the Lateran Palace which was donated to the Roman Church. St. Peter's was then a basilica reserved for burials. The first to build at the Vatican was Pope Symmachus in 501. He built two Episcopal residences at the sides of the basilica. In 781 Charlemagne altered, for his own use, a palace standing to the north of the basilica. Eugene III built a "new palace", which Innocent III enlarged and then enclosed within turreted walls. Nicholas III was the first pope to adopt the Vatican as his permanent residence. The military character of these early buildings is testament as an emergency refuge by the popes.
The population of the Vatican City State is made up of mainly Italians who have Vatican citizenship or are authorised to reside there while preserving their original citizenship. The Vatican City State is recognised by the international community as a legal sovereign body. Although St. Peter's Square lies within Vatican City, it is normally open to the public and comes under Italian police authority.
